网络连接问题
网络速度慢:用户可以使用网速测试工具检查自己的?网络连接速度。如果发现网络速度很慢,可以尝试以下方法:更换网络服务商:有时候,与当前网络服务商的?合作不太理想,可以考虑更换其他网络服务商,提高网络速度。使用有线连接:如果使用的是无线网络,尝试使用有线连接,以提高网络稳定性和速度。
网络配置问题:有时候,网络配置的问题也会导致加载速度缓慢。可以尝试重启路由器,或者联系网络服务商检查网络配置是否正确。
网站结构分析与优化
网站结构是影响加载速度的重要因素之一。如果秘密研究所官网的结构设计不合理,会导致页面加载时间过长,从而引起卡顿现象。具体表?现在以下几个方面:
过多的HTML、CSS和JavaScript文件:
现代网站常常会使用大量的HTML、CSS和JavaScript文件来实现复杂的交互效果和动态内容。如果这些文件过多,会增加页面加载时间。可以通过压缩和合并这些文件来优化网站结构。例如,将多个CSS文件合并为一个,减少HTTP请求数量。
使用前端框架和优化
代码分割:使用代码分割技术,将网站的代码分割成多个小的文件,并在需要时才加载这些文件,从而减少初始加载时间。压缩和合并文件:使用工具(如Webpack、Rollup等)来压缩和合并JavaScript和CSS文件,减少文件数量和文件大小。
懒加载:对于不立即需要的资源,可以使用懒加载技术,在用户需要时才加载这些资源,从而减少初始加载时间。
服务器性能优化
升级服务器硬件:如果服务器硬件配置较低,可以考虑升级服务器的CPU、内存和网络带宽,以提高服务器的处?理能力。使用高效的服务器软件:选择高效的服务器软件和数据库管理系统,可以提高服务器的运行效率。例如,使用Nginx而不是Apache作为反向代理服务器,或者使用MySQL而不是SQLite等数据库系统。
TML、CSS和JavaScript文件优化
文件合并和压缩:将多个CSS和JavaScript文件合并?为一个,减少HTTP请求数量。可以使用工具如UglifyJS、CSSNano等进行文件压缩。异步加载:使用异步加载技术,将非关键资源的加载延迟到后期。例如,可以使用标签来实现异步加载。
校对:王志郁(1C0m4pJyqZtPma0S7t9ZFfz4hTykKag)